  2. 17. The Emergence and Compensation of Reactive Power in the North Western Province of Zambia

    University essay from Uppsala universitet/Elektricitetslära

    Author : Matthew Koenig-Barron; [2017]
    Keywords : reactive compensation; Zambia; transformer; powerworld; shunt reactor; long line model;

    Abstract : The design of a transmission project is as varied in the factors that affect it as the people to which the project supplies electricity. This thesis focuses on the theoretical considerations in the design process that affect the emergence of reactive power in a system and how reactive compensation is achieved. READ MORE

  3. 18. Reactive Power Control for Voltage Management

    University essay from Uppsala universitet/Elektricitetslära

    Author : MD. Shakib Hasan; [2017]
    Keywords : STATCOM; PV inverters; LV and MV distribution network;

    Abstract : This thesis presents methods for voltage management in distribution systems with high photovoltaic (PV) power production. The high PV penetration leads to both new challenges such as voltage profile violation and reverse power flow, and also new opportunities. READ MORE

  4. 19. Benchmarking of Smart Grid Conceptsin Low-Voltage Distribution Grids

    University essay from KTH/Kraft- och värmeteknologi

    Author : Odilia Bertetti; [2017]
    Keywords : Smart Grid; Grid Integration; Distributed Generation; Electric Vehicles; Photovoltaic; Battery Storage; Heat Pump; Flexibility; DigSILENT PowerFactory.; Smart Grid; Nätintegration; Distribuerad Generation; Elfordon; Solceller; Batterilagring; Värmepump; Flexibilitet; DigSILENT PowerFactory;

    Abstract : Due to increasing penetration of decentralized variable renewable energy generators and the increasing demand of electrical power due to the electrification of the heat and transport sectors, low voltage grids are facing critical problems. Deviation of the permitted voltage range and local overloads of the grid equipment, are the two main issues that are compromising a smooth distribution grid operation. READ MORE
